Is it safe to apply vitamin E oil on my dog's skin?

I've been noticing that my dog has some dry patches on her skin, and a friend recommended applying vitamin E oil to help moisturize it. I want to make sure it's safe before I try anything, though. Can it cause any harm or irritation, or is it a good remedy for dryness?

Answer

Applying vitamin E oil to your dog's dry skin is generally safe and can help moisturize the area, but it's important to ensure there are no underlying skin conditions causing the dryness.

  • Dry patches can be caused by various factors, including allergies, nutritional deficiencies, or environmental factors.
  • Vitamin E oil's antioxidant properties make it beneficial for skin health.
  • Topical application might benefit some pets, but it’s always best to monitor for any adverse reactions.

Dry skin on dogs can indicate several underlying issues, and while vitamin E oil may alleviate symptoms, identifying the root cause is crucial for proper treatment. Consulting with a veterinarian ensures that your dog's overall health is assessed, and a tailored treatment plan is created.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can I use vitamin E capsules for my dog's skin?

    Yes, you can puncture a vitamin E capsule and apply the oil directly to the dry area on your dog's skin. Always perform a patch test first to ensure your dog doesn't have an allergic reaction.

  • How can I tell if my dog's dry skin is due to an allergy?

    Allergic reactions often come with other symptoms such as redness, itching, or swelling. If you notice these signs, it's best to consult with a veterinarian for a proper diagnosis.

  • Should I visit a vet if the dry patches persist?

    If the dryness doesn't improve or if it worsens, it's important to visit a vet. Persistent dry skin can be a sign of an underlying health issue that needs professional attention.
